15. Mahtan
Other Names: Urundil (Copper-lover); Rusco (fox); alternative name: Sarmo
Race/Species: Elf
Type: Noldo,
Dates: N/A, but alive during Age of the Trees
Locations: Tirion, Valinor
Parents: N/A
Spouse: N/A
Children: Nerdanel
Mahtan - the name Nerdanel's father bears in the published Silmarillion - was an Aulendil or Aulendur, belonging to a group of Noldorin families and individuals who were devoted to the Vala Aulë. He was a great smith who loved copper above gold and usually wore a band of copper around his head. His hair was dark brown with a glint of coppery-red in it; his daughter Nerdanel and three of his seven grandsons inherited this colour. Mahtan taught his daughter much about crafts that women of the Noldor seldom used, such as the making of things of metal and stone.
Mahtan was not only Fëanor's father-in-law but also his teacher. When the Noldor became restless and Fëanor used these skills to forge weapons, Mathan rued the day when he had taught his son-in-law the lore of metal-work he had learned from Aulë. He did not join the rebellion of the Noldor but remained behind in Tirion.
(HoMe 10, Morgoth's Ring, The Later Quenta Silmarillion, and HoMe 12, The Peoples of Middle-earth, The Shibboleth of Fëanor)
